What is precision? The closeness of two or more measurements
to each other.
What is accuracy? The closeness of a measurement to a
standard or known value.

What is error? The difference between the experimentally
measured value of something and the
accepted value.
What is random error? An error that has an equal probability of
being higher or lower than the accepted
value.
What is systematic error? An error that occurs either higher or lower
than the accepted value each time.
